Vegetoid
Vegetoid (JP: ベジトイド) (/ˈvɛdʒɪˌtɔɪd/) is a species of monster encountered in the Ruins. Its Hard Mode counterpart is Parsnik.
Vegetoid appears to be a large carrot with a face that covers its entire front. Apparent by its overworld sprite, its color is also consistent to that of a carrot. Its expression is always that of a wide smile with overjoyed eyes.
Vegetoid's main purpose is to encourage the protagonist to eat their vegetables. It often says things supporting this, mainly "Eat Your Greens".
Vegetoid's name is derived from vegetable.
Two Vegetoids can be found in the overworld in The One Switch puzzle room of the Ruins, with one found in the top-left room and another one in the bottom right one. Interacting with them will cause them to fight the protagonist. They do not appear if the kill counter is exhausted.
- Vegetoid makes various vegetables fall from the top of the bullet board, which bounce when they touch the bottom of the board.
- Vegetoid makes carrots fall from the top of the board vertically, which disappears when they touch the bottom of the board.
- Choosing "Dinner" causes it to say "Eat Your Greens", and then make one of its usual attacks, with one of the bullets colored green. Touching green bullets heal 1 HP and allow the protagonist to spare Vegetoid. This quote may be a joke based on how vegetables are commonly called "greens", while the healing bullets are also called "green".
- Choosing "Devour" when Vegetoid is ready to be spared heals 5 HP and ends the fight. Devouring Vegetoid does not appear to show the "Your HP was maxed out" message, even if it restores the protagonist's full HP.
- In the Undertale Demo, the "Devour" ACT is replaced by "Eat", which would cause Vegetoid to be eaten whole and considered killed, giving the protagonist EXP, while the "Dinner" ACT is not present. Because of this, the only ways to do a successful Pacifist Run in the demo would be to flee from Vegetoid or spare it at low HP. In the final game, only a single bite is taken, which does not count as killing no matter how low the enemy's HP is.

Originally, Vegetoid was supposed to be a pumpkin named Squashy.[2]
- Vegetoid is one of the few monsters who rewards more GOLD if it is spared instead of killed.
- Vegetoid shares a similar speech pattern to Queen from Deltarune, having the first letter of every word they say capitalized.
- In the Legends of Localization Book 3: UNDERTALE, Toby Fox suggested the "USDA" in Vegetoid's check could stand for "Underground Salad Demon Association" rather than "United States Department of Agriculture",[3] keeping the location of Mount Ebott vague. The Japanese localization roughly uses "Food Safety Bureau" as a more generic stand-in.
- Additionally, the flavor text "Vegetoid's here for your health." is a reference to Steve Brule's catchphrase, "...for your health!" This was also localized without the reference, as it is ultimately unnecessary to support the irony of being attacked "for your health".[4]
